Throwback FDNY offers a captivating journey through the extraordinary history and unique heritage of the New York City Fire Department. Produced by the NYC Fire Museum, this podcast meticulously spotlights specific years, bringing to life pivotal events, institutional origins like the Bureau of Fire Prevention, and the human stories that shaped one of the world's most iconic public service organizations. It's an essential listen for history buffs, New Yorkers, and anyone fascinated by the evolution of urban emergency services and their profound impact on society and culture. The show combines detailed historical research with engaging narration, making the past accessible and relevant for a broad audience interested in local history, government, and the enduring legacy of the FDNY.
